## **US Intelligent Power Modules Market Drivers**

### **Rising Demand for Energy Efficiency**

The US has been witnessing a growing emphasis on energy efficiency, driven by government regulations and initiatives aimed at reducing energy consumption. The U.S. Department of Energy has set several efficiency standards, which have propelled the adoption of Intelligent Power Modules that enhance energy management in applications such as renewable energy systems and electric vehicles. According to the U.S.

Energy Information Administration, energy efficiency improvements in industrial sectors can lead to potential savings of over 1.9 trillion kilowatt-hours by 2035.As industries increasingly seek solutions to lower their energy consumption, the US Intelligent Power Modules Market Industry will likely benefit from this heightened focus on energy efficiency.

### **Growth in Electric Vehicle Adoption**

The shift toward electric vehicles (EVs) is a crucial factor for the US [Intelligent Power Modules Market](../../../reports/intelligent-power-modules-market-5881) Industry. The U.S. government has targeted a significant increase in EV sales, with projections predicting that 50% of all new car sales will be electric by 2030. Major automobile manufacturers, such as Ford and General Motors, are investing heavily in the development and production of electric vehicles, which heavily rely on advanced power electronics, including Intelligent Power Modules.This growing trend not only supports the adoption of cleaner technologies but also drives the demand for efficient power management solutions in the automotive sector.

### **Increasing Integration of Renewable Energy Sources**

The integration of renewable energy sources, particularly solar and wind power, is becoming a significant driver for the US Intelligent Power Modules Market Industry. With the goal of reaching a 100% clean energy grid by 2035, as stated in the Biden Administration's energy plan, there is a mounting need for effective power electronics to manage and convert the variable energy supply from renewable sources.

The Solar Energy Industries Association reported that solar capacity in the US is expected to triple by 2030, further underscoring the demand for Intelligent Power Modules that allow for efficient energy conversion and management in renewable energy systems.

### **Intelligent Power Modules Market Circuit Configuration Insights**

The Circuit Configuration segment within the US Intelligent Power Modules Market encompasses various architectures essential for optimizing power management in diverse applications. This segment is vital as it directly influences performance, efficiency, and reliability in systems ranging from consumer electronics to industrial machinery. The 6-Pack configuration, known for its compact design and high efficiency, often finds application in electric vehicles and renewable energy systems, catering to the growing demand for sustainable solutions.

Similarly, the 7-Pack variant is gaining traction as it provides enhanced thermal performance and current handling capabilities, making it a preferred choice for demanding applications such as traction drives and servo control systems.The Phase Bridge configuration stands out due to its ability to manage large power transfers effectively, facilitating smoother operation in motor-driven applications. 

Meanwhile, the Dual configuration presents a competitive edge by enabling greater integration and lower parasitic elements, which is crucial in high-density packaging scenarios. ### **Intelligent Power Modules Market Power Devices Insights**

The US Intelligent Power Modules Market, particularly within the Power Devices segment, showcases a promising landscape driven by advancements in technology and increased demand for energy-efficient solutions. This segment includes key components such as Insulated Gate Bipolar Transistors (IGBT) and Metal-Oxide-Semiconductor Field-Effect Transistors (MOSFET), both of which play critical roles in power management and conversion processes across various applications.

IGBTs are favored in high-power applications due to their efficiency and rapid switching capabilities, making them ideal for renewable energy systems and electric vehicles.Conversely, MOSFETs are essential for their fast switching speeds and low conduction losses, proving valuable in consumer electronics and industrial applications.

### **US Intelligent Power Modules Market Industry Developments**

In recent months, the US Intelligent Power Modules Market has demonstrated significant growth, driven by the increasing demand for energy-efficient solutions in several sectors, particularly automotive and consumer electronics. Companies such as Infineon Technologies and Mitsubishi Electric have been actively enhancing their product lines to address this demand. In March 2023, Infineon announced a new range of power modules tailored for electric vehicles, which is expected to contribute substantially to their market share.

Additionally, the merger of Renesas Electronics and Integrated Device Technology in May 2022 has fortified their position in the market by expanding their product capabilities in power management. 

Moreover, Texas Instruments has reported steady growth in its power management segment, attributable to rising investments in green technologies and renewable energy systems. ### Expansion of Data Centers

The expansion of data centers in the US is a key driver for the intelligent power-modules market. With the increasing reliance on cloud computing and big data analytics, data centers are proliferating, leading to heightened energy demands. It is estimated that data centers consume about 2% of the total electricity in the US, and this figure is expected to rise. Intelligent power-modules are essential for managing the power requirements of these facilities, ensuring efficient energy distribution and minimizing waste. As data centers seek to enhance their energy efficiency and reduce operational costs, the adoption of intelligent power-modules is likely to accelerate, thereby fostering growth in the market.
